In a Saturday tweet, Trump proclaimed himself your, and by extension, America’s favorite president while throwing his ex-lawyer, Michael Cohen, under the bus.
Trump tweeted:
Inconceivable that the government would break into a lawyer’s office (early in the morning) – almost unheard of. Even more inconceivable that a lawyer would tape a client – totally unheard of & perhaps illegal. The good news is that your favorite President did nothing wrong!
— Donald J. Trump (@realDonaldTrump) July 21, 2018
